Bird & McGrath Named ODAC Swimming Athletes of the Week

Forest, Va. – Roanoke College's Reilly Bird and Nick McGrath have been named the Old Dominion Athletic Conference (ODAC) Swimming Athletes of the Week as the league announced its weekly awards on Monday. 

Bird, a freshman from Port Hope, Ontario, picks up her second weekly honor after helping Roanoke defeat Virginia Wesleyan in a dual meet. Bird won twice individually in the meet, posting a time of 24.88 seconds in the 50-yard freestyle and 1:00.34 in the 100-yard backstroke. The freestyle time is second-fastest in the ODAC, while her backstroke time is 0.01 seconds from duplicating the same classification. 

McGrath, a freshman from Centreville, Va., is the first men's swimmer to win a weekly award in Roanoke's young history. McGrath won a pair of individual events and aided the Maroons in a relay victory to help Roanoke to a dual meet victory over VWU. McGrath won the 50-yard freestyle in 22.13 seconds, which ranks sixth on the ODAC top times list. He added a victory in the 100-yard breaststroke in 1:02.43, which is third-fastest in the league so far this season. McGrath and his teammates claimed a win in the 200-yard medley relay in 1:45.66, which is third in the conference.
